Tracks with sliding Tracks

Over time, dirt and dust even rust can build up on the tracks of your patio doors. This can cause a sluggish movement, which is why it's crucial to keep them clean. This can be done by using brushes and mild detergent. You can also use a degreaser to get rid of more pronounced build-ups. If your door is still unable to move smoothly, it could be due to the track being bent or damaged.

This issue is typically caused by heavy doors or pets pulling in dirt, which may cause the internal cogs or spindle to break. This can lead to the handle becoming stuck and difficult to open.

Another reason that can cause the sliding patio door's malfunctioning is the lack of lubrication. Applying a silicone-based lubricant to the rollers and tracks can aid in preventing future issues. Make sure you thoroughly clean the track prior to applying the lubricant to ensure it doesn't gather more dirt.

Once the lubricant is applied, test the door by moving it back and forth. If it doesn't move easily, reapply the lubricant and repeat. You'll eventually be able get your sliding patio doors moving without the need for a repair.

You might need to take out your door to straighten the tracks if they're bent. This can be a big task, so it's recommended to get help from someone. Start by laying down some drop cloths on the floor. Take off the plugs that cover the screws that adjust the roller. They are usually located in the corner of the frame on each side. Once the screws have been removed the track will begin to pull away from the wall. If you discover a portion of the track which is bent outwards, you can use the mallet made of rubber and a block of wood. Place the wood in the region of the track which is bent outward, window refurbishment London and then hit it with the mallet until the track becomes straight. Repeat the process on the other side of the track if you need to. Once the tracks are straightened, you can install the door and fix any hardware that was removed.

Broken Rollers

If you notice that your patio door isn't easy to open and it's scraping or catching on the track, then it's time to replace the bottom roller. It will get worn out in time, as do any other moving part. If you hold off too long, you may have difficulty getting the door to open. This can lead to an excessive strain on other components such as handles, which may break or the track, which could be broken.

Replacing the rollers is a tricky job and it requires removing the whole panel from the frame. The first thing you need to do is pull back the roller wheels and give the panel a light pull to see if it will fall free. If it does then get a friend to help you remove the panel and then place it on the floor. Once the panel has been removed, you can begin to inspect it for any indications of damage.

After you've done this, you can start working on the rollers. They're likely to be attached to the frame made of metal, so you'll need a screwdriver and possibly a pry-bar or sharp knife to cut them. After you've removed the old ones, take an outline of their design and size to ensure that you can replace them with identical ones.

There might not be any visible damage and the rollers just need lubricating. If this is the scenario, spray a silicone-based lubricant over the rollers and try sliding the panel again.

In more serious situations, the bogies which sit underneath the rollers will fail or the tracks they run on will break. In this scenario the entire track would need replacing. It's usually a two-man job because the panel must be removed from the frame of aluminium so that the builder can take it off. This is the most difficult part of the repair. Care must be taken not to break or shatter the glass.
